Mojang Studios created a sandbox game called Minecraft. Markus Persson used the Java programming language to construct the game. Initially made available to the general public in May 2009 after a number of early private testing iterations, Minecraft was completely published in November 2011. Jens "Jeb" Bergensten then took over development after Notch stepped aside.

The best-selling video game of all time, Minecraft has been adapted to several additional platforms. As of 2021, it has sold over 238 million copies and had an average monthly user base of about 140 million. The topography in the procedurally created 3D world of Minecraft is almost endless. The aim of the game's basic survival mode in Minecraft is to kill the Ender Dragon, therefore your objectives are to gather resources, make tools and objects, and construct buildings and primitive machinery to advance. 

 

You'll run across dangerous monsters like zombies, skeletons, creepers, spiders, and more along the journey. More realistic agricultural animals including chickens, cows, pigs, lambs, and horses will also be there, which you may utilize for food, bedding, and transportation.

 

WHY IS MINECRAFT SO POPULAR?

The modding community has contributed to the growing popularity of Minecraft. The game's potential is limitless because of the modifications created by the Minecraft user community. The game is expanding constantly, with anything from basic aesthetic modifications to some of the most sophisticated ones, including skyblock and hexit. In addition, Minecraft is a relatively simple block-based game with endless replayability since there isn't really a goal you have to achieve; you can keep playing.

IS MINECRAFT CROSSPLAY?

Cross-platform gaming refers to the ability for players to play games on one platform alongside and against opponents on other platforms, such as playing on a PC with a buddy who is using an Xbox.

 

Crossplay is becoming more and more essential as the gaming industry develops and players want to play games with their friends more often. This is due to the fact that they are reluctant to purchase a new console just because their buddy like a game that they are unable to play together. It has been more crucial to have a cross-platform game over the last several years. There are two distinct versions of Minecraft: Java and Bedrock. Playable on Windows 10 PCs, Xbox One and Series X/S, Nintendo Switch, Playstation 4 / 5, IOS and iPadOS devices, and Android devices is Minecraft: Bedrock Edition.

 

But the Java Edition has a lot more limitations. The initial version of Minecraft is Java Edition. As a result, it is the only version accessible to Mac and Linux users and is not available on console or mobile devices.

 

As long as your friends are also playing the Bedrock Edition, you may easily add them and play with them across platforms. This places Minecraft among the top crossplay games. It's trickier to play multiplayer games on Java; you can either utilize a paid-for Mojang-hosted multiplayer server called Minecraft Realms or you can run your own and invite friends using the server IP.

Finally, you may play with others by connecting to the same local area network, sometimes known as LAN, which requires that everyone be online.
